Seijaku: Find Tranquility and Stillness Through Japanese Wisdom
Seijaku (say-ak-oo) means tranquility and silence in Japanese.
Rooted in timeless Japanese wisdom, Seijaku introduces readers to culturally rich, lesser-known concepts such as Ma (the space between things), Shikata ga nai (the practice of letting go) and Yutori (ideas of spaciousness and margin) – ideal for fans of books like Ikigai, Wabi Sabi

About The Author
Miki Fujito
Miki Fujito (Author)
Dr. Miki Fujito is a Japanese medical doctor, author of The Japanese Wellness Lab on Substack and founder of Japan Retreat, an initiative dedicated to sharing Japan’s quiet wisdom around health and longevity. Raised in Japan and trained as a doctor in Europe, she bridges traditional Japanese perspectives with global medical insight, offering a rare lens on wellbeing that honours both science and spirit. As a student of preventive medicine and advocate for holistic care, Miki has spent years exploring how concepts like ikigai and seijaku are lived – not just taught – in everyday life. Her work moves beyond the polished diagrams, returning instead to the subtle practices that shape real peace of mind.
Jade Wheaton (Illustrator)
Jade Wheaton is a graphic designer and illustrator based in Devon. She enjoys fusing digital and handcrafted techniques, creating designs with an organic feel. Jade also makes ceramics and co-runs Glean, a small batch natural cider company.
